ON Semiconductor's Product BF423: High Voltage PNP Transistor
The BF423, from ON Semiconductor, is a high voltage PNP bipolar junction transistor (BJT) designed for use in line-operated applications such as audio amplifiers, switch-mode power supplies, and drivers for high power LEDs. This transistor is well-suited for applications requiring high breakdown voltage, fast switching speeds, and reliability in high-temperature environments.
Key Features of BF423:
- High Collector-Emitter Breakdown Voltage: With a collector-emitter breakdown voltage (Vceo) of 250V, the BF423 is capable of handling high voltage applications efficiently, reducing the risk of breakdown during operation.
- Current Capacity: It can handle continuous collector currents (Ic) up to 500 mA, making it suitable for a variety of medium-power applications.
- Power Dissipation: The BF423 is capable of dissipating up to 625 mW of power, which helps in maintaining stability and performance under varying load conditions.
- High Transition Frequency: With a transition frequency (ft) of 50 MHz, this transistor is appropriate for applications that require fast switching and operation at higher frequencies.
- Complementary NPN Type: It has a complementary NPN partner, the BF422, which allows for use in push-pull configurations and other circuit topologies where complementary pairs are advantageous.
